
Robert Rodriquez graduated from Emporia High School in 1965. While in high
school, he participated in football for four years and received all area honorable mention
award and the Inspirational Athlete of the Year Award from his fellow athletes.
He began his law enforcement career in April 1970 and worked his through the
ranks to become the first Hispanic Chief of Police in Emporia and possibly Kansas. Chief
Rodriquez serves on the Drug and Alcohol Advisory Counsel, the Community
Corrections Board, and the Lyon County and Emporia High School Crime Stoppers
boards. In November 1991, he received the Chamber of Commerce Image Award.
His nomination states, Bob always can be counted on to help, not just because of
his deep devotion to the community, but because of his firm belief that it is his
responsibility to make the world a little better place to live in.
